zoukankan      html  css  js  c++  java
  • 牛客网编程练习(2018校招真题编程题汇总)------判断题

    时间限制:1秒 空间限制:32768K

    题目描述

    牛牛参加了一场考试,考试包括n道判断题,每做对一道题获得1分,牛牛考试前完全没有准备,所以考试只能看缘分了,牛牛在考试中一共猜测了t道题目的答案是"正确",其他的牛牛猜为"错误"。考试结束后牛牛知道实际上n道题中有a个题目的答案应该是"正确",但是牛牛不知道具体是哪些题目,牛牛希望你能帮助他计算可能获得的最高的考试分数是多少。

    输入描述:

    输入包括一行,一行中有三个正整数n, t, a(1 ≤ n, t, a ≤ 50), 以空格分割

    输出描述:

    输出一个整数,表示牛牛可能获得的最高分是多少。

    Python Code:

    nums = [int(i) for i in input().split()]
    n = nums[0]
    t = nums[1]
    a = nums[2]
    top_scores = 0
    if n>=1 and t<=50 and a<=50:
        if t<=a:
            top_scores = t + n - a
        else:
            top_scores = a + n - t
        print(top_scores)
    else:
        print('please input the correct numbers')

    解题思路:牛牛可能获得的最高分,即他猜测的都是对的。分成两种情况:

    1. 若牛牛猜测t道题目的答案是"正确",

  • 相关阅读:
    B-Suffix Array
    1 or 2
    Boundary
    Fake Maxpooling
    Cover the Tree
    Omkar and Circle
    20.5.31
    Yet Another Yet Another Task
    Codeforces Round #373 (Div. 2)E. Sasha and Array +线段树+矩阵快速幂
    2018 Multi-University Training Contest 2(Naive Operations ) hdu6315
  • 原文地址:https://www.cnblogs.com/xiaotongtt/p/10708682.html
Copyright © 2011-2022 走看看